Vistra (NYSE: VST) is a leading Fortune 500 integrated retail electricity and power generation company based in Irving, Texas, that provides essential power resources to customers, businesses, and communities from California to Maine.

Vistra is the largest competitive power generator in the U.S., with a capacity of approximately 41,000 megawatts, or enough to power 20 million homes, operating in all of the major competitive wholesale markets in the country. Vistra is a leader in the energy transformation and expansion with an unyielding focus on reliability, affordability, and sustainability, powered by a diverse portfolio that includes natural gas, nuclear, coal, solar, and battery energy storage facilities. The company continues to grow its zero-carbon resources, operating the second-largest fleet of competitive nuclear power plants in the country, substantial battery energy storage capacity, and a growing number of solar facilities.

Vistra is one of the largest competitive electricity providers in the country and takes an innovative, customer-centric approach to retail, offering solutions to meet customers’ needs, including more than 50 renewable energy plans. Through its family of retail brands, Vistra serves approximately 5 million residential, commercial, and industrial retail customers.

As a leader in the responsible transformation of the country’s energy supply, Vistra has made significant progress towards its 2030 and 2050 targets. The company has committed to a 60% reduction of Scope 1 and 2 greenhouse gas emissions by 2030, as compared to our 2010 baseline, and net-zero carbon emissions by 2050, assuming necessary technological advancements and public policy incentives are achieved.
